RESOLVED, That pursuant to and as required by money appropriated
in section 1 of chapter 53 of the laws of 2024 which enacts the aid to
localities, local assistance account for purposes of providing
additional funding for school districts which have experienced a
significant financial hardship created by (1) an extraordinary change
in the taxable property valuation or (2) a significant shift in tax
liability due to a tax certiorari settlement or judgement.
Notwithstanding section 24 of the state finance law or any provision
of law to the contrary, funds from this appropriation shall be
allocated only pursuant to a plan approved by the temporary president
of the senate and the director of the budget which sets forth either
an itemized list of grantees with the amount to be received by each,
or the methodology for allocating such appropriation, and thereafter
included in a senate resolution calling for the expenditure of such
funds, which resolution must be approved by a majority vote of all
members elected to the senate upon a roll call vote, in accordance
with the following schedule:
Hendrick Hudson Central School District
1,000,000
Rye City School District
500,000
North Shore Central School District
500,000
